bud.com dispensaries in Moore, OK Flower Power Cannabis Co
Store

Flower Power Cannabis Co

Medical

Availability

Is this your dispensary?
Sell legal weed online to local customers when you
become a bud.com dispensary partner.

What's up with Flower Power Cannabis Co dispensary in Moore, Oklahoma?

Flower Power Cannabis Co is a Medical dispensary, 1 of 30 serving Moore last seen at 220 SE 19th Street in zip code 73160. We can't confirm if they are open at this time.

We host menus for legal cannabis dispensaries: Flower Power Cannabis Co has not yet signed up to be a dispensary partner on bud.com.